java - 如何在 Chrome 扩展中使用 GWT 获取当前页面 URL?

标签 java google-chrome gwt

我正在使用 GWT 开发 Chrome 扩展程序。当我打开扩展程序时,我必须获取页面的 URL。我必须这样做,因为我需要读取页面的内容以获取一些数据。

有什么想法吗?

谢谢。

最佳答案

尝试使用GWT.getModuleBaseURL()GWT.getModuleName()GWT.getHostPageBaseURL() .

查看 GWT 中可用的其他方法为此目的的类。

<小时/>

DEV 模式下的输出:

GWT.getModuleBaseURL(); 
GWT.getHostPageBaseURL();
GWT.getModuleName(); 

输出:

http://127.0.0.1:8899/gwtproject/
http://127.0.0.1:8899/
gwtproject

关于java - 如何在 Chrome 扩展中使用 GWT 获取当前页面 URL?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/23521608/

相关文章:

java - Java从文件中读取大量数据

java - jSTL处理缺少url参数的情况

java - 有没有办法将整个 Big Decimals 列表转换为 Long 值列表

gwt - 是否可以使用 uibinder 在 GWT 中设置网格的列宽?

java - 如何阻止我的小程序刷新我的 GWT 页面?

java - GWT(服务器端)可以多线程

java - 无法理解为什么 arraylist 的 Element 方法在 java 中不起作用

javascript - 管理和维护太多的点击 jquery 处理程序

google-chrome - watir-webdriver 是否有 watir::ie.attach 的替代方案,因为 webdriver 不支持附加

javascript - Chrome 开发者工具控制台 - 日志堆叠,如何查看重新记录的内容 [内部屏幕截图]?